This down-to-earth podcast by Andrea Ferretti (former executive editor of Yoga Journal) will keep informed and inspired to practice yoga. Topics run the gamut from nitty gritty technique (her yoga teacher husband Jason Crandell often joins to help with this) to down-to-earth conversations about how to apply yoga's lessons and tools to help craft a happy, balanced life.

This podcast offers an approachable exploration of yoga, seamlessly blending technical insights with relatable discussions on how to apply yoga principles in daily life. The hosts, experienced instructors, delve into various topics ranging from yoga practices and techniques to personal anecdotes that highlight the intersection of yoga and everyday challenges, including parenting and mental health. Unique elements include heartfelt stories from their lives, addressing issues like perfectionism and resilience, as well as thoughtful engagement with current events. This blend of expertise and authenticity makes it particularly appealing to both seasoned practitioners and those new to yoga.
